The world of Lewis Hamilton stood still when one of his closest confidants revealed her decision to leave his side after seven years. Angela Cullen, Hamilton’s performance coach, left him at the start of the 2023 season after joining his team in 2016. During her time with Hamilton, the Brit collected multiple accolades on his way to winning four championships back to back. The New Zealander’s contribution to these championships is unquantifiable but extremely significant. Keeping the Mercedes man in top shape since 2016, the two formed an inseparable bond. Cullen showcased that with her 1-word message of appreciation on Hamilton’s brother, Nicolas’, latest Instagram post.

The separation was painful for both parties, as was made apparent by multiple statements of longing in the aftermath. However, despite going their separate ways, the love between Cullen and Hamilton didn’t grow less. In fact, this bond extended to the entire family. We can see the evidence of that in Nicolas Hamilton‘s latest Instagram post, where he talks about his condition on World Cerebral Palsy Day.

Nicolas posted a photo of himself from his childhood on 6th October to recognize and talk about Cerebral Palsy, a condition he suffers from. He took the opportunity to address his condition in the caption which read, “World Cerebral Palsy Day – A day when I take time to acknowledge my condition, the severity of my condition, which I so often try to ignore in order for me to live as freely and as independently as possible. A day where I realise how far I have come, the magnitude of my achievements, and the people I inspire and help as I take them on my journey.”

“A day that acknowledges all those that continue to strive to overcome their Cerebral Palsy, those that struggle with their Cerebral Palsy, and those that support others through their Cerebral Palsy. A day to be proud, to never shy away from the condition, the daily pain and discomfort it presents. Embrace it, live with it, and learn to love it.  #Inspire #CerebralPalsy.”

In this post, Cullen summed up Nicolas’s contribution with a one-word message that speaks volumes. She commented, GOAT

Lewis Hamilton joins hands with his brother Nicolas to fight bullies

As we all know, Lewis Hamilton had an extremely tumultuous upbringing, starting because of financial trouble, in addition to his parents’ separation. However, the Brit and his family always kept their eyes on the prize and pulled through. During his struggles, his brother was fighting his own fight because of his condition. Nicolas Hamilton was an easy target for bullies because of his condition, making him wheelchair dependent. However, even during that time, Hamilton never left his brother’s side, which we know because of a revelation from Nicolas.

To shut his bullies who would make fun of Nicolas’s wheelchair, he sought brotherly advice, which came in handy. Lewis Hamilton said, “We’ll use this wheelchair to make you cooler.” Nicolas revealed, “I became Tony Hawk in a wheelchair. I was like jumping steps, doing wheelies, spinning around.”
